OPTIMALISASI PRODUKTIVITAS SELADA HIJAU PADA GREENHOUSE HIDROPONIK MELALUI SISTEM MONITORING DAN KENDALI BERBASIS IOT DI SANDI BUANA FARM SEMARANG
Abstrak
This community service activity aims to increase the productivity of hydroponic green lettuce plants in the Sandi Buana Farm greenhouse in Mangunsari Village, Semarang City, through the implementation of an Internet of Things (IoT)-based monitoring and control system. The main problem faced by partners was the suboptimal management of environmental parameters due to inefficient and non-real-time manual monitoring processes. In this activity, a SIPONIK application-based system was developed and implemented, integrated with temperature, pH, TDS, and ultrasonic sensors, controlled by ESP32 and ESP8266 microcontrollers. The implementation results demonstrated improved monitoring efficiency, accelerated response to environmental changes, and increased yields from 2.5 kg to 3.2 kg per day. Furthermore, this activity encouraged increased digital literacy among farmers and the emergence of independent technology development initiatives. With an educational and participatory approach, this activity successfully delivered significant technical and social impacts in supporting modern, efficient, and sustainable hydroponic farming.Referensi
